Breast cancer is one of the most rampant cancers in India and across the world and new innovations and advancements are coming up frequently. According to the Indian Council of Medical Research, 1.5 lakh new breast cancer cases were reported in India in 2019, of which 70,000 succumb every year. Another research suggested that breast cancer accounts for 25% to 32% of female cancers in all cities across India.

In India, one woman is diagnosed with breast cancer every 4 minutes. These statistics are dreading and make it important to fight it. Medical experts and researchers around the globe are constantly working together to find better ways to prevent, detect, and treat breast cancer, and to improve the quality of life of patients and survivors. AI and Data Analytics is a new solution for breast cancer treatment

In order to eliminate the multiple problems related to breast cancer such as late diagnosis, unaffordable treatments, over-treatment, and inaccessibility of treatment options, multiple companies have been researching and developing various solutions. Using various technologies ranging from artificial intelligence and machine learning, the development of tech-based innovation for breast cancer has rapidly advanced in recent years.

For instance, mammography no longer is the screening test which works and gives the best results for all. With the technological advancements, tests such as digital breast tomosynthesis, whole-breast ultrasound, and AI-powered system have become much more accessible and affordable methods for screening. The 3D mammography machines are greatly simplifying the early detection and breast cancer recurrence prediction tests are helping patients to bypass the chemotherapy altogether.

Personalized breast cancer treatment

Personalized treatments are tailored to a specific patient’s need to give the most effective breast cancer treatment. It considers the genetic makeup or other markers in the cancer cells, blood, and tumour tissues and non-genetic factors such as diet & lifestyle. From diagnosis, treatment to prevention and care, this approach includes the collection and analysis of blood or tumour tissue. Here are some advantages:

  • Avoid any unnecessary treatment
  • The conventional treatments such as radiation, chemotherapy, hormone therapy, and surgery could have side effects. With personalized treatment, these side effects can be avoided.
  • It is easier to identify and involve specific medical experts depending on the need of the patient as opposed to a general medical expert or oncologist.

Better recognition of hereditary cancer syndromes

A number of genetic mutations like BRCA1 and BRCA2 are known to increase a person’s risk of developing certain cancers, especially breast cancer. But now, with next-generation gene sequencing techniques researchers are able to identify other hereditary cancer syndromes which can put people at risk. There are certain families with a strong history of cancer but the scientific discoveries have allowed to analyze blood and saliva which can help reach out to other family members earlier for preventive interventions through enhanced screenings and to identify existing cancers.

Reach of breast cancer screenings and treatments

The cancer experts have had unusual observations in breast cancer occurrences in India. There is a high incidence of cancer on younger age groups in rural and urban areas. With the number of breast cancer occurrences consistently on the rise, awareness about breast cancer recurrence risk is a must.

Until a few years back, a large number of women in rural areas are a victim of a lack of proper healthcare facilities and late cancer diagnosis and care in these regions. But owing to the fact that the AI and tech-based screenings and treatments do not involve complex travel or physical examination, the availability of the tests and adequate medicines are improving diagnosis and accessibility in the poor and underprivileged regions too. These are some novel and innovative approaches in tests and treatments over the last few years:

Telemedicine

An unmanned telemedicine clinic where patients come face-to-face with medical experts from across the country. The entire process is carried out online which allows the doctors and patients to see each other virtually.

Data analytics

The experts said that a number of tests only require a small sample tissue from the cancer tumour to read, study, and access to cancer condition of the patients. These samples can be easily and safely couriered from any part of the country in just a few days enabling patients from unserved regions to access medical help. India has one of the lowest doctor-patient ratios in the world. In such cases, these machine-based tests are helping reach a larger number of patients.
